Tributes Paid to Dedicated Lincoln Councillor After Tragic Accident

Lincoln mourns the loss of a dedicated councillor following a tragic accident at his home. His unwavering commitment to the community has been recognised by colleagues and locals, who share fond memories of his service. The councillor made notable contributions to local initiatives and displayed a deep passion for enhancing the city, leaving a lasting legacy in Lincoln. As plans for a memorial service progress, the community is encouraged to share their recollections.
